Article Icon 1Turning Point Coming to Virginia Tech

Virginia Tech will host a Turning Point USA event today. It’s the second on-campus gathering the organization has held since its founder, conservative Christian activist Charlie Kirk, was assassinated in Utah on Sept. 10.

Gov. Glenn Youngkin is set to speak at the event, which was scheduled before Kirk’s murder, along with political commentator Megyn Kelly.

Security will be tight, and those hoping to attend must have a ticket with their name on it and positive ID. Simply having a ticket does not guarantee access.

Virginia Tech said the auditorium can hold about 3,000 people and warned that campus traffic will be heavy and parking will be limited all day.

Article Icon 1Federal Help for Helene Damage

Virginia launched the Farm Recovery Block Grant Program this week, becoming the first state in the nation to offer the aid.

Under the program, the Virginia Department of Agriculture and Consumer Services will distribute more than $60 million to help those harmed by Hurricane Helene last year. The aid will be concentrated in 27 counties and six cities across Southwest and Southside Virginia.

The program, funded by the U.S. Department of Agriculture, aims to fill gaps left by previous disaster relief.

The opening of this program reflects the power of state and federal collaboration,” Gov. Glenn Youngkin said in a statement. Those eligible have until Nov. 6 to apply.

Article Icon 1Virginia Colleges in U.S. News Top 100

Three Virginia colleges were ranked among the top 100 in the country, according to U.S. News & World Report.

The University of Virginia was the highest rated in the Commonwealth, coming in at No. 26 among national universities. Virginia Tech and William & Mary tied at No. 51.

The rankings measured more than 1,700 colleges and universities in more than a dozen categories of academic quality.

State schools George Mason (No. 117), Virginia Commonwealth (No. 139), and James Madison (No. 151) all dropped slightly from their rankings last year.

Virginia Business

The Coastal Virginia Offshore Wind project is reportedly still on track to begin delivering enough electricity to power up to 660,000 homes by the end of next year. Dominion Energy warned, however, that federal tariffs are substantially increasing the cost of the project. (Details)

➤ The CEO of government contractor SP Global pled guilty to three felonies and agreed to pay more than $1 million in restitution. The charges all relate to wage theft. (More)

➤ Business is down this fall in Damascus, which is trying to rebuild one year after Hurricane Helene’s flood waters swept through. (Details)
